Program Analysis
Graduates of Northwestern University's Health Services/Allied Health/Health Sciences program earn significantly more than the national average. One year after graduation, the average salary for Northwestern graduates is $99,283, while the national average is $40,335.
The program has a favorable debt-to-earnings ratio. The data indicates that graduates have no debt.
Northwestern University graduates approximately 37 students per year in this program.
